const listTarget = {
hover(props, monitor, component) {
if (!component) {
return null;
}
const dragIndex = monitor.getItem().index;
const hoverIndex = props.index; // Don't replace items with themselves
if (dragIndex === hoverIndex) {
return;
} // Determine rectangle on screen
const hoverBoundingRect = findDOMNode(component).getBoundingClientRect(); // Get vertical middle
const hoverMiddleY = (hoverBoundingRect.bottom - hoverBoundingRect.top) / 2; // Determine mouse position
const clientOffset = monitor.getClientOffset(); // Get pixels to the top
const hoverClientY = clientOffset.y - hoverBoundingRect.top; // Only perform the move when the mouse has crossed half of the items height
// When dragging downwards, only move when the cursor is below 50%
// When dragging upwards, only move when the cursor is above 50%
// Dragging downwards
if (dragIndex < hoverIndex && hoverClientY < hoverMiddleY) {
return;
} // Dragging upwards
if (dragIndex > hoverIndex && hoverClientY > hoverMiddleY) {
return;
} // Time to actually perform the action
props.moveList(dragIndex, hoverIndex); // Note: we're mutating the monitor item here!
// Generally it's better to avoid mutations,
// but it's good here for the sake of performance
// to avoid expensive index searches.
monitor.getItem().index = hoverIndex;
}
};
